    Just a warning (that you might already be aware of!), the transformer you've linked to is a 110v to 100v transformer, so if that is the one you've bought, then make sure that there is a 100v to 24v transformer already fitted to the pachinko before you power it up.

    I thought I'd better mention this as the auction text for the game says that there is no 24v transformer fitted, and if you plug the machine directly into a 100v output transformer, then there will be smoke and you won't be playing it for a while...
